It would not be a college wrestling season without the Iowa-Oklahoma State dual meet. The two most successful programs in college wrestling history have a long tradition of great battles on the mat. I expect that to be the case yet once again.

Iowa will face Oklahoma State at the Bout at the Ballpark at 8 PM CST on Saturday. The original twist is that the dual meet will take place on the playing field of the Texas Rangers on Globe Life Field in Arlington, Texas.

Another added plus is that Team USA will take on an All Star team of International wrestlers from around the world in Men’s and Women’s Freestyle matches and a Greco-Roman match. Victoria Francis of the Hawkeye Wrestling Club will represent Team USA at 76 kg in a dual meet.

This will be an event that will promote the sport in Texas that is an emerging state for wrestling. 

The best match for rankings will be at 133 with #3 Austin DeSanto – #2 Daton Fix. At 165 it will be #5 Alex Marinelli – #8 Travis Wittlake. At 157 it will be #12 Kaleb Young – #18 Wyatt Sheets.

Iowa will have the higher ranked wrestler in seven of ten weights but never forget about how much of a rivalry this dual meet is. I expect a very hard fought dual meet just like you would expect from Iowa and Oklahoma State.
